The Manager, Food Safety & Quality is responsible for leading all FS&Q activities at the manufacturing site level including sanitation. They have direct responsibility for ensuring compliance with all Regulatory and Company FS&Q policies and procedures, as well as the facilities GFSI certification. The position also includes the responsibility for the direct and indirect supervision of all plant level FS&Q and Sanitation team members.

Roles & Responsibilities:
+ Oversee the development, implementation, review, verification, validation, and management of the facilities FS&Q System.
+ Directly responsible for the facility’s Food Safety Plan, Food Defense Plan, Food Quality Plan and related prerequisite programs including, but not limited to formula control, mock trace and recall, consumer complaint management, GMPs, allergen control, environmental pathogen control, construction controls, calibration, document control, identity preserved, SPC, corrective and preventative actions, verification and validation programs.
+ Provides oversite of Sanitation resources/department including, not limited to: SSOPs, Master Sanitation Schedule, Sanitation Effectiveness, Sanitation Verification activities and Pest Control.
+ Serves as the sites lead Preventative Control Qualified Individual (PCQI) and GFSI Practitioner.
+ Operates as the facility’s FS&Q lead on Regulatory and certification inspections, Customer audits and visits, and Third-Party audits.
+ Drive and support continuous improvement initiatives through the use of TMOS in collaboration with Operations, Corporate FS&Q and other support functions.
+ Manage consumer complaints, establish trends, implement corrective actions and provide professionally acceptable written resolution, on a timely basis, to all investigation requests.
+ Establish facility’s operating and capital budgets for FS&Q. Responsible for identifying projects that impact FS&Q and are part of the facility’s capital plan.
+ Provides direction and guidance to facility personnel during an FS&Q event, assuring product is appropriately protected and root cause, corrective and preventative actions are identified and implemented.
+ Manage and support R&D plant testing and/or projects that qualify new ingredients, suppliers, formulas or processes.
+ Monitor and provide monthly reporting on FS&Q KPIs and metric, while leading efforts to drive continuous improvement.
+ Maintains the implementation and utilization of a SPC system, such as Infinity QS, which allows for real time process control and data driven decision making by operators.
+ Maintains Quality Module and Inspection Characteristics in SAP system, assuring new workflows are executed timely and accurately.
+ Works with facility leadership and Corporate FS&Q to execute the plants required FS&Q employee training program.
+ Develop team member skill sets by conducting evaluations and recommending development opportunities by continuing education, seminars, trade shows and other methods.

Qualifications & Experience:
+ Bachelor's degree required.
+ 5 to 10 years of experience in management. Strong ability to manage cross-functionally and drive support for Food Safety & Quality initiatives with all leaders in the facility.
+ Balanced technical skill set with demonstrated track record of accomplishments in Food Safety and Quality.
+ Ability to lead through the influence of others to drive commitment to process compliance and continuous improvement.
+ Must be a strong advocate of compliance, an experienced trainer, and an accomplished manager of technical resources with a proven record in building and motivating successful FS&Q efforts.
+ Required in-depth knowledge of regulatory requirements and their interpretation such as Current Good Manufacturing Practices, Good Laboratory Practices, Risked-based Preventative Controls, Stability Guidelines, Sanitation practices and Sanitary Design as it relates to food manufacturing.
+ Must possess sound reasoning ability, analytical, and creative skills to investigate problems in order to recommend and implement solutions.
+ Efficient computer skills; strong knowledge of Microsoft Office and SharePoint are required. Familiarity with wed-based programs is preferred including advanced knowledge of Microsoft Office (specifically Excel, Power Point and Access) along with SAP, Infinity-QS and Tracegains.
